The Dallas Stars realize they have an opportunity to go all the way in the 2023-24 season. That is a major reason why the Stars pulled off a trade with the Calgary Flames that saw them landing veteran defenseman Chris Tanev.

The trade will see the Stars sending prospect Artem Grushnikov, a 2024 second-round pick, a conditional third-round selection in 2026 to Calgary for Tanev. As part of the transaction, the Flames will retain 50% of Tanev’s salary and cap hit, while the other 50% will fall onto the New Jersey Devils, who received a 2026 fourth-round pick from Dallas in exchange.

Tanev appeared in 56 games this season, contributing with one goal and 13 assists for a total of 14 points. He is currently in the final year of his four-year, $18 million contract.

The move provides a big boost for the Stars’ blue line, which was a major point of concern in an otherwise outstanding campaign. Tanev has been a reliable defenseman throughout his career and is known as a great locker-room presence. He is expected to be tasked with a significant role, especially considering the questionable status of injured Nils Lundkvis and Jani Hakanpaa still not being fully fit after recovering from an injury of his own.

The Stars have shown this season that their run to the Conference Finals last year wasn’t an accident. They are currently sitting second in the Central Division with 79 points, the same as the leading Winnipeg Jets.

Despite being one of the hottest teams in the NHL, the Vancouver Canucks aren’t standing pat. The team just announced it had acquired All-Star center Elias Lindholm in a trade with the Calgary Flames.

Lindholm, set to become an unrestricted free agent after the season, was considered one of the most sought-after players on the trade market. The Canucks ended up making the best offer that included winger Andrei Kuzmenko, prospects Hunter Brzustewicz and Joni Jurmo, as well as a first-round selection in the 2024 NHL Draft.

Lindholm is considered to be a great fit for Canucks, especially as he fills out the need for a right-hand center. He also vastly improves the team’s power-play units while being able to respond in defensive situations.

In 49 games with the Flames this season, Lindholm had nine goals and 23 assists for a total of 32 points. While this represents a drop-off compared to his previous seasons, the 29-year-old player showed at various points that he can still be a difference-maker on ice on any given night.

The Flames, on the other hand, are getting quite a haul for a player who could have walked away for nothing in the summer. They get an influx of youth players and draft assets, while Kuzmenko can immediately step in to contribute. Kuzmenko has eight goals and 13 assists in 43 games in 2023-24.

The Calgary Flames goaltender Jacob Markstrom is expected to be week-to-week after incurring a finger fracture. He picked up his injury during Monday’s team practice, thereby prompting the team to call up Dustom Wolf from the AHL.

“It’s always tough when guys get injured,” Flames captain Mikael Backlund commented after a practice session on Tuesday. “(Marky’s) disappointed, but Vladdy and Wolfie (are) going to have to rally now and play really good and step up. They’ve both played really well when they’ve had the chances here, but we’re definitely going to miss Marky, he’s a big leader in this room.”

Markstrom is 6-8-2 with a 2.94 goals-against average and a .896 save percentage so far this season. Over the course of his 14-season career, Markstrom is 198-181-57 with 18 shutouts, a 2.73 GAA and a .909 save percentage, playing for the Florida Panthers, Vancouver Canucks, and Calgary Flames.

The Vancouver Canucks acquired defenseman Nikita Zadorov in a trade with the Calgary Flames. The Canucks gave up a fifth-round pick in 2024 and a 2026 third-rounder in exchange for the 28-year-old player.

Zadorov has one goal and five assists for a total of six points in 21 games he played for the Flames in 2023-24.

Zadorov asked the Flames to trade him back in November after a series of games in which his ice time was diminished. He is set to become a free agent at the end of the season and probably wants to put together a strong season in order to position himself for a better contract. It was reported at the time that the Toronto Maple Leafs was his preferred destination.

The Canucks likely acquired Zadorov to add depth to their roster and give themselves an opportunity to maintain a strong start to the season. The team currently owns a 15-8-1 record and sits in second place in the Pacific Division.

The Flames, on the other hand, get something in return from a player that they were unlikely to resign at the end of the season. It also provides them some cap flexibility, as they are moving on from Zadorov’s $3.75 million salary.

The Calgary Flames announced on Wednesday that they have signed veteran center Mikael Backlund to a two-year extension. Backlund was also named the team’s new captain.

The extension is reportedly worth $9 million and locks Backlund to the franchise through the 2025-26 NHL season. He is set to earn $5.35 million in 2023-24.                                                                                              

The 34-year-old player is coming off his most successful campaign as a pro, recording a career-high 56 points (19 goals and 37 assists) in 2022-23. He also received the King Clancy Memorial Trophy, an award given to a player “who best exemplifies leadership qualities on and off the ice and who has made a significant humanitarian contribution to his community.”

Backlund spent his entire NHL career with the Flames, making his debut in the 2008–09 season. Since then, the Sweden native played 908 regular-season games, netting 185 goals alongside 307 assists for a total of 492 points.

“Mikael Backlund is our captain. He has been our captain for some time. Today we are excited to extend Mikael for two more seasons and officially add the captaincy to his jersey,” said Flames general manager Craig Conroy in a statement. “We look forward to his continued leadership on the ice, in the locker room and in our community.”

Free agent veteran center Nazem Kadri will continue his NHL career with the Calgary Flames. The Canadian team announced that Kadri agreed to a seven-year deal that comes with a $7 million annual salary.

Kadri entered the free agency after a strong campaign with Colorado Avalanche that saw him contribute 28 goals and 59 assists for a career-high 87 points during the regular season. The 31-year-old then added 15 points in 16 postseason games to help the Avalanche lift the Stanley Cup.

After extension talks with Avalanche stalled, Kadri had multiple suitors and was hotly tipped as the new member of the New York Islanders. However, the Flames swooped in at the last minute and made him pick Calgary.

“I like the direction of the team and the moves we’ve made thus far … I’ve always appreciated the Calgary Flames fanbase, so all those played a key contributor in me making my decision,” said Kadri after the news was announced.

The move brings more optimism for the Flames, who had a disastrous start to the offseason when All-Star Johnny Gaudreau left in free agency and star forward Matthew Tkachuk got traded. However, the team managed to replenish the talent on offense by getting productive All-Star winger Jonathan Huberdeau as part of the Tkachuk trade and now landing Kadri.

Nazem Kadri, who also played for the Toronto Maple Leafs, has one All-Star career appearance. His NHL stats include 739 games played in which he scored 219 times and assisted 293 times for a total of 512 points.

The Calgary Flames could look a lot different next season. After seeing star Johnny Gaudreau walk in free agency last week, the Flames are now also bracing for the exit of All-Star winger Matthew Tkachuk.

According to multiple reports, Tkachuk has told the Flames that he won’t sign an extension with the franchise. The 24-year-old player is currently a restricted free agent and will become an unrestricted agent next summer. This development has got Calgary’s front office working the phones in order to avoid losing such an impactful player for nothing.

Tkachuk’s agent reportedly provided the Flames with the list of his preferred destinations and teams he would be willing to sign long-term. Although Calgary doesn’t have to honor his request, it is in their favor to do so. Any team that isn’t on the list will avoid giving up significant assets for the player, knowing he can leave for nothing after just one year.

So far, the most likely destination for Matthew Tkachuk is the St. Louis Blues. Tkachuk grew up in St. Louis, supporting the Blues as his father, Keith Tkachuk, played for the team for nine seasons.

Tkachuk, who made his debut in 2016–17, has played 431 games for the Flames and contributed 382 points (152 goals and 230 assists). He was an All-Star in 2020 and has NHL Second All-Star Team honors from this past season.

Most of the Calgary Flames fans are probably starting to lose hopes that superstar winger Johnny Gaudreau will remain on their team past this summer. But they shouldn’t, according to the Flames’ general manager Brad Treliving.

Speaking with the reporters earlier this week, Treliving said that he’s optimistic Gaudreau will ink a new deal instead of hitting the free agency and heading elsewhere.

“I’m always optimistic,” said Teliving. “I genuinely think that everybody’s heart’s in the right place. We want to get the player signed. He wants to be in Calgary. But they’re big decisions. They’re life decisions.”

The two sides have until July 13 to hammer out a deal. If they fail, Gaudreau will officially hit the free agency market and will be able to field the offers from other teams. While testing the free agency wouldn’t prevent the 28-year-old from returning to the Flames, Treliving hopes to avoid that scenario.

“I think it’s real genuine on both sides to try and get a deal done,” he added. “My hope is that we’re going to get something done before it gets to that.”

Johnny Gaudreau inked his most recent deal in 2016 when he signed on six years and $40.5 million. After that, Gaudreau went on to make four All-Star appearances to get his career total to six while also making the NHL First All-Star Team. Since his NHL debut in 2013–14, he played in 602 games for the Flames and contributed 210 goals and 399 assists.

The Calgary Flames made a defensive investment on Friday and secured the services of two NHL veterans for the 2021-22 season. The team announced that they’ve signed defenseman Erik Gudbranson on a one-year deal while also re-signing Michael Stone to a one-year contract.

According to the team’s official press release, Gudbranson will earn $1.95 million this upcoming season.

Stone’s contract, on the other hand, is worth $700,000. Speaking with Flames TV after signing the deal, Gudbranson revealed that playing for head coach Darryl Sutter played a big part in his decision to come to Calgary.

“Everybody who I’ve spoken to around the league who has played for him has really enjoyed [it]. I’m very excited about it,” said Gudbranson

Erik Gudbranson, who was the Florida Panther’s No. 3 pick in the 2010 NHL Entry Draft, has been a journeyman as of late, suiting up for five different teams since the 2018-19 season. Gudbranson played a total of 563 games in the NHL, contributing with 21 goals and 56 assists for a total of 77 points.

Michael Stone, on the other hand, has been with the Flames since 2016-17. He played 169 games for the franchise, scoring nine goals and dishing 23 assists.

“I’m happy to be back,” said Stone about his new deal. “I feel like we have some work to do to, building off last season, and I’m happy to be a part of it.”

The Calgary Flames certainly have a thing for former Vancouver Canucks.

After already signing three former Canucks this offseason, Jacob Markstrom, Chris Tanev, and Louis Domingue, they have just added Josh Leivo as well.

The left-winger has signed a one-year contract with Calgary worth $875,000.

Leivo wasn’t able to get on the ice much during the 2019-2020 season because of a serious knee injury. He ended up only playing 36 games after fracturing his knee in late December. Even though the injury was only supposed to keep him off the ice a couple of months, it kept lingering and forced him to sit out the rest of the season, playoffs included.

However, it could still be an excellent trade for Calgary if Leivo is able to get healthy. He is only 27 years old and in 85 games with the Canucks, was able to produce 17 goals and 37 points.

Leivo is also a very versatile offensive weapon and can play both right and left-wing, which gives the Calgary coaching staff more options when putting together lines and figuring out where Leivo can help them most.

Leivo has also proven to be excellent at killing penalties and saw some time on powerplays with Vancouver as well. While he is not an elite stick handler, Leivo has an absolute laser beam of a shot that is both extremely powerful and accurate.

He can also offer strength, size, and physical play, which is something the Flames haven’t had enough of in recent years.
